
NATIONAL HARBOR, Md.--Sea trials of the first Ford-class aircraft carrier are expected to begin this week by shipbuilder Huntington Ingalls Industries [HII] followed by the Navy’s acceptance trials later this month, Navy officials said on Monday.The builder’s trials for the USS Gerald R. Ford (CVN-78) are expected to be followed two to three weeks later by the Navy’s sea trials and if all goes well the Navy expects to accept delivery of the new aircraft carrier, as early as late…
